Steven Heller (has anyone written more books about design?) came out with a book in 2003 that hasn’t received much attention. Citizen Designer: Perspectives on Design Responsibility.  The book examines and critiques through essays and interviews three areas in which designers practice and in which responsibility to oneself and society is essential: Social Responsibility, Professional Responsibility, and Artistic Responsibility.  It’s not just about sustainable design.  It’s about not wasting your talent on endeavors that don’t enrich the planet or the soul.
